Do Casino Pay Taxes. The general rule is quite simple: If you win in a canadian casino, in terms of gambling taxes, you won’t be required to pay anything unless you gamble profesionally. State top tax rates on casino revenues (i.e., what the casino collects after paying out to winners) range from 0.25 percent in colorado to 62.5 percent in maryland. Some states levy a flat tax rate on casino revenues but others levy graduated rates that increase as a casino’s adjusted gross revenue increases. Let's delve into the legislation in canada.
